USAC Driver Shane Hmiel In Hospital After Crash

A sad news for the fans of Shane Hmiel as the racer has been critically injured on Saturday night during a qualifying race at the Terre Haute Action Track. USAC officials confirmed that the car of Shane Hmiel flipped and the roll cage bounced off the wall during the accident. Some of the onlookers have also said that Shane Hmiel appeared to be unresponsive at the scene and had to be airlifted to the hospital immediately. Some of the sources close to the racer have also revealed that Shane Hmiel has sustained some serious head injuries and is in induced coma. He had to admitted to the ICU immediately after the crash and the USAC has said that more information on the racer will be given out later.
USAC President and CEO Kevin Miller said that USAC is very concerned about Shane Hmiel at the moment and offered their resources and sympathies to the family at this moment of distress. Shane Hmiel is presently admitted at the Indianapolis Methodist Hospital and the medical staff have also confirmed that his condition is quite critical.
Shane Hmiel has been in and out of the news as he made a strong comeback to USAC last year and won the ‘Most Improved Driver’ Award. He started his career in NASCAR and went to make 117 starts in three touring divisions. He was later suspended for life after he failed three drug tests. Since his ban in 2005, Shane Hmiel has been working on rebuilding his career in racing and has been quite successful in the USAC.
